Sidney Crosby's Status Uncertain for Olympic Gold Medal Game
Canada's captain Sidney Crosby's participation in the Olympic gold medal game against the U.S. is uncertain due to injury, according to coach Jon Cooper.

Sidney Crosby skates at practice, will be game-time decision for Olympic gold-medal final
Sidney Crosby took part in Canada's practice Saturday and remains an option for the country's gold-medal matchup with the United States at the Milan Cortina Olympics. Head coach Jon Cooper said following an on-ice session closed to media that his captain will be a game-time decision Sunday.
